Crown Prince inaugurates Prince Al Hussein bin Abdullah II Park

His Royal Highness Crown Prince Al Hussein bin Abdullah II on Saturday inaugurated the first phase of the Prince Al Hussein bin Abdullah II Park in Sweimeh near the Dead Sea tourist area, established under a royal initiative.

The Crown Prince toured the facilities of the park, which extends over 240 dunums and was carried out by the Ministry of Public Works and Housing to organise tourist activities in the area, ease traffic congestion and reduce accidents, and protect the environment.

During the ceremony, attended by Royal Hashemite Court Secretary General Yousef Issawi, Public Works Minister Sami Halaseh gave a briefing on the two-phase project, built on Jordan Free and Development Zones Group land.

The park includes 500 shaded spaces for families, a futsal court, a sand volleyball court, and horse and camel riding trails.

It also houses a parking lot that accommodates up to 500 vehicles, a number of kiosks, and administrative facilities.

The park, which opened to the public on Saturday, is managed by the Greater Amman Municipality, in cooperation with the Public Security Directorate.
